Abstract

The effects of different genotypes, leaf ages, parts and hormones on callus induction and bud differentiation were studied with leaf explants.The results showed that induction rate was all above 98% when tender leaves were the explants of callus induction and culture medium was MS+ 6-BA 1.0— 5.0 mg/L+ NAA 0.2 mg/L. The callus from petiole explants produced adventitious bud by subculture onMS+ TDZ 2.0 mg/L+ NAA 0.2 mg/L,which had a low differentiation rate of 4.2%.
